Rachel Hammer is the Transfer Support Librarian at ÃÛÑ¿TV Libraries. In this role, she coordinates the Libraries’ efforts to aid transfer students, as well as providing library instruction and research help.
Her research interests include information literacy instruction, the role of humor in an academic setting, 20th century British literature, and detective fiction. Rachel enjoys baking, photography, amigurumi crochet, musical theatre, and reading cookbooks.
